How it works

Think of calcium as a structural building block for your bones. It works by supporting bone density and mineral deposition, which helps keep your skeleton strong. Additionally, calcium plays a critical role in neuromuscular relaxation, meaning it helps your muscles relax and your nerves signal properly after contraction [NIH ODS].

Safety profile

FDA received a total of 592,059 adverse event reports across all supplements, though specific counts for this product are not available. For calcium specifically, high intakes are linked to risks including constipation, nausea, and an increased risk of heart disease and prostate cancer [NIH ODS]. High blood calcium levels can cause poor muscle tone, kidney issues, abnormal heart rhythms, and extreme tiredness [NIH ODS]. Calcium can also reduce the absorption of medications like bisphosphonates, tetracycline antibiotics, and levothyroxine [NIH ODS].

How to Read This Label

Supplement labels contain several key sections regulated by the FDA:

  • Serving Size — The recommended amount per dose. Always check this — some products require multiple capsules per serving.
  • Amount Per Serving — Shows the quantity of each nutrient in the product, typically in IU (International Units), mg (milligrams), or mcg (micrograms).
  • % Daily Value (%DV) — Indicates how much a nutrient in a serving contributes to a daily diet. 5% DV or less is low; 20% DV or more is high.
  • Other Ingredients — Lists inactive ingredients like fillers, binders, and capsule materials (e.g., gelatin, cellulose, magnesium stearate).
  • Suggested Use — The manufacturer's recommended directions for taking the supplement, including timing and dosage.
